About the Ventisquero Enclave Cabernet Sauvignon 2012
Enclave is deep, dark red in colour. The nose reveals red fruit such as plums and cherries, a touch of cassis, white pepper, damp earth and a hint of black fruit. It has an intriguing aromatic complexity. Elegant and well-structured on the palate with firm, yet silky tannins. Persistent in the finish. This blend has layers of flavours. The firm tannins of Cabernet Sauvignon and Petit Verdot intermingle with the softness and complexity of Carménère and the elegance of Cabernet Franc. Its blend means that Enclave can be cellared for 10 to 15 years.

91 Points - Robert Parker's Wine Advocate
The 2012 Enclave Cabernet Sauvignon is Ventisquero's top of the range, a blend with a pinch of Carménère (5%), Petit Verdot (3%) and Cabernet Franc (2%) from two vineyards in Pirque in the Alto Maipo; situated at some 9000 meters altitude, this is a fresher zone in Maipo, which compensated the heat of the vintage. It had a classical vinification with a post fermentation maceration of three to five weeks with malolactic in barrel and an élevage of 18 months. The nose is classical and quite complex for such an early age, with aromas of tobacco, earth, cigar box and blackberries. The tannic structure is quite large and the telltale Cabernet tannins are there, with a dusty texture, a little rustic with good freshness. Powerful red for powerful food that would welcome some time in bottle.
